Part 3 of our Kyoto Vacation is‘Moe Money, Moe Problems: After School Tea-Time with the Girls of K-On!’ And today, we’re discussing the 27-episode second season from 2010, which follows Yui, Ritsu, Mio, and Mugi-chan in their third and final year of high school, with second-year Azusa facing the prospect of being left behind after they all graduate. It’s an incredible season of TV, filled not only with outstanding episodes, but telling a deeply-felt, beautifully observed story about the transitional moment that is graduation, and how people balance becoming adults while maintaining childhood friendships and passions. Enjoy, and come back next week as we say goodbye to the light music club with our review of the feature film, K-On!
